The word for this week is "abhor'. We find it in one place in the New Testament. Romans 12:9:
Rom 12:9 Let love be without dissimulation. Abhor that which is evil; cleave to that which is good. KJV
This is the Greek word "apostugeo". Strong's Concordance says: to utterly detest. Thayer's Greek Lexicon says: to dislike, have a horror of. Vine's Expository Dictionary says: to shudder, to hate.
